Analysis: Amazon's $50 Billion AI Infrastructure Investment Boosts Cryptocurrency Market Sentiment

2025.11.25 01:44:51

On November 25th, according to CoinDesk, the market (especially the crypto market) witnessed a sharp decline last week. However, on this Monday, the sentiment saw at least a temporary turnaround. Investors were boosted by Amazon's announcement that it will expand artificial intelligence and supercomputing infrastructure for the US government, with a planned investment of up to $500 billion. This piece of news propelled the Nasdaq to rise by 2.3% at midday Eastern Time, while the S&P 500 increased by 1.4%. The risk appetite also spread to the crypto market. The price of Bitcoin rebounded to $87,300 after briefly falling below $80,000 on Friday. Nevertheless, Bitcoin's weekly performance still showed a drop of more than 7%. Those companies that have adjusted their business models to focus on AI infrastructure and high-performance computing in the Bitcoin mining industry benefited the most from the positive news from Amazon: · Cipher Mining (CIFR) jumped by 18%. · CleanSpark (CLSK) and IREN (IREN) both rose by 13%. · Hut 8 (HUT) increased by 9%. Other crypto-related companies also saw widespread gains, including Coinbase (COIN), Galaxy Digital (GLXY), and Bullish (BLSH), all rising by 4%-5%.

The U.S. Treasury Department has officially launched the implementation of the "GENIUS Act," with a issuance cap of up to $10 billion issuers may opt for state-level regulation

April 2 — The U.S. Treasury Department has officially launched implementation efforts for the stablecoin-focused "GENIUS Act," releasing an 87-page proposed rulemaking notice as the Act’s first implementing regulation, with a 60-day public comment period. Under the "GENIUS Act," stablecoin issuers with total circulation under $10 billion may opt for state-level regulatory oversight, provided their state’s framework is "substantially similar" to the federal one. The Treasury will use this notice to establish general principles defining "substantial similarity."

The US Supreme Court "questions" Trump's attempt to revoke birthright citizenship

On April 2, Bloomberg reported that the U.S. Supreme Court has cast doubt on former President Donald Trump’s attempt to end birthright citizenship, suggesting a key component of his immigration agenda may be struck down. Trump sat in the front row of the courtroom during oral arguments. Trump has long argued that the current U.S. birthright citizenship system is widely abused and represents a major loophole in the country’s immigration framework. He has repeatedly stated publicly that birthright citizenship—under which anyone born on U.S. soil automatically receives U.S. citizenship—is not a “gift” for illegal immigrants or temporary visitors, but was established post-Civil War to protect the descendants of enslaved people.
